How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Riviera Isles Fort Lauderdale?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Riviera Isles Fort Lauderdale Studio Apartments | $2,382 | $1,300 | $4,757 |
| Riviera Isles Fort Lauderdale 1 Bedroom Apartments | $3,061 | $1,350 | $7,509 |
| Riviera Isles Fort Lauderdale 2 Bedroom Apartments | $4,357 | $1,600 | $10,000+ |
| Riviera Isles Fort Lauderdale 3 Bedroom Apartments | $6,144 | $2,650 | $10,000+ |
| Riviera Isles Fort Lauderdale 4 Bedroom Apartments | $16,148 | $5,861 | $10,000+ |
